1) stopped at stop sign with snow on the ground. Then accelerate turning onto another road. 2) vehicle can accelerate and move a few feet before the trac (traction control) system activates. The power to the engine is then cut off. At this point you are unable to move, stuck in the middle of an intersection. There is a few second delay before you can get any power back to the engine. Ultimately, you are left in the middle of the intersection with no power to the wheels waiting to see if another vehicle is going to T-bone you. I have had multiple, very close calls. Failure occurs every single time you try to accelerate from a stop and the system senses even a tiny loss of traction. The complete loss of accelerator function and delay until the return of power is very dangerous. 3) there is no fix. I was told there is no way to disable the trac system that is supposed to be a safety feature when in reality it is an extremely dangerous system. Toyota must think a little wheel spin is more dangerous than completely taking away the driver's ability to control their own vehicle I have driven vehicles that have trac and it does not function like it does on this particular vehicle. The system is severely overly sensitive and overly controlling.
